Spatial and Temporal Evolution Characteristics of Tobacco-Planting Soil Acidification of Meizhou City over the Past 40 Years
In order to explore the spatiotemporal pH variation of subtropical tobacco-planting soil,based on the extensive soil data derived from the 1980s,the 2010s and the 2022a,the descriptive statistic,correlation analysis and spatial analysis were used to analyze the variability of pH levels in tobacco-planting soils in Meizhou City.The results showed that the coefficients of variation for tobacco-planting soils across three distinct periods were 14.94%,13.56%and 6.23%respectively,indicating a moderate degree of variability.A notable acidification trend was observed in tobacco-planting soils from the 1980s to the 2010s,with a subsequent alleviation in the areas of intense acidification from the 2010s to the 2022a survey.The soil types with the largest decrease in pH value were paddy soil and purple soil,and the overall acidification trend was mainly weak acidification.Spatial distribution analysis pinpointed that the regions of significant soil acidification were mainly concentrated in the less utilized planned tobacco fields in counties such as Wuhua and Pingyuan,as well as in the high-intensity tobacco-rice rotation areas.The rational fertilization method mainly focused on improving soil fertility,which led to the enrichment of soil organic matter and nutrient elements and induced soil acidification.
